#d2846d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d2846d is composed of 82.4% red, 51.8%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.1% magenta, 48.1%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 13.7 degrees, a saturation of 52.9% and a lightness of 62.5%. #d2846d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ffda with #a50900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#d2846d color description : Slightly desaturated red.
#d2846d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d2846d has RGB values of R:210, G:132,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.48,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13796461.

Shades and Tints of #d2846d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040201 is the darkest color, while #fcf6f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d2846d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a69c99 is the less saturated color, while #fe6c41 is the most saturated one.
